Internal Memo — Marketing Budget Reduction

To the incoming director: marketing spend is cut 18% effective next quarter. Rationale: softer pipeline at Brindlecote Media and the delayed Farrow campaign. Sponsorships end first; retained agencies renegotiate by month-end. Digital spend holds flat. Headcount unaffected for now. Regional events consolidate into two flagship dates, both in Kellsmere. Expect pushback from the field teams; hold the line until the Q2 review. Context for these decisions appears in the confidential note directly below.

confidential, hawif-faweg: Headcount on the Ulaix team goes from 3 to 120 by the end of April. Gross margin on Ulaix came in at 10 percent against a plan of 10 percent.

## Deployment: Formula Sandbox

Quick context for review: Pondermill lets users write spreadsheet-style formulas, and we run every evaluation inside the Latchbox sandbox — no filesystem, no network, hard CPU and memory caps. Escapes should be impossible by construction, but we still run the evaluator under a dropped-privilege user as a second layer. Anything suspicious gets logged with the full formula text for forensics. The sandbox boots with the limits and flags shown here.

config for fahop-tajeg:
soriel:
  pin: 6453
  tenant: norwyn
  seal: seal_c441745b
  metrics_host: metrics.soriel.ordinworks.local
  standby_team: zorox
  escalation: wenael-casox
  nonce: 429fd1

Contractors at Fennick & Hale: if you lose your temporary badge, report it to the site office in Building 2 immediately so it can be deactivated. A replacement takes about twenty minutes to issue and requires photo re-verification. Do not borrow another contractor's badge in the meantime — this triggers an access audit. While you wait for the replacement, you can reach the contractor welfare area using the keypad code below.

turnstile pass: bdg-YEOZLM-79341408